Description | The Scope of Services shall, at a minimum, include the following: A. Contractor shall repair overhead doors and electronic gates as requested by City of Casper Solid Waste Facility personnel. B. Contractor shall conduct routine repairs during normal land fill operating hours. C. Contractor shall perform Monthly Preventative Maintenance on the following doors and gates: 1. Overhead doors - 68. A complete list with details/locations available upon request. 2. Power Gates - 9. A complete list with details/location available upon request. D. The Monthly Preventative Maintenance shall include inspections of each gate and overhead door, including mechanical and structural elements, controls, settings, and safety devices. Following each monthly maintenance visit, a report shall be provided by the Contractor for each door and gate with dated notes, photos, work completed and any recommended repairs. E. Contractor shall use qualified technicians with appropriate certifications, where required, to perform the work under this contract. F. Contractor shall supply all labor, cleaning solvents, lubricants, tools, parts and equipment necessary to perform the work. All work shall be performed in accordance with Manufacturer's recommendations. SPECIFICATIONS Contractor shall repair overhead doors and gates on an "as-needed" basis. Contractor shall provide a cost for all services and repairs as requested. Contractor will be required to furnish and install all new parts, materials, lubricants, etc., which meet or exceed the original equipment manufacturer's specifications. Any use of parts other than those manufactured by the original equipment manufacturer shall be approved by the City of Casper prior to utilization. Contractor must maintain a reasonable supply of available parts and maintain a reasonable supply system for acquisition of additional parts either immediately or with minimal delay. REPAIRS A. Upon arrival, the contractor shall evaluate the specific materials and labor required to complete the requested repairs. 1. Develop an estimate of the expected cost. 2. Develop alternatives, with costs, in case of repair versus replacements. B. Advise Solid Waste staff of the work to be performed and the estimated cost of repairs and obtain approval for additional work when the repair work is expected to exceed the original estimate. C. Advise Solid Waste staff if any additional work is required and when a technician will return to perform said work. D. Prepare a service call report detailing the work performed and provide a copy of the report. The report shall include: 1. Date and time of arrival. 2. Time of departure. 3. Brief summary of the request. 4. Detailed summary of the work performed. 5. Summary of any additional work required or recommended. |
